and there’s an Opening Reception tomorrow night for two new exhibits at the Polk Museum of Art in Lakeland - Digital Art in the Post Digital Age features work by faculty from several Florida colleges; and A Photographic LegacY features work by 3 "generations" of artists - Yousef Karsh, a pioneers of 20th-century portrait photograpy; Karsh’s protégé, Herman Leonard, known for his documentation of jazz musicians; and his protégé, Jenny Bagert.
